Adam_Barrow said:It's his wings that concern me. A Tbat can fly circles around Crushers and scream to her heart's content, but a smart player using a Prince is going to position his forward arc to keep the TG in harm's way every time. An 8 inch scream is counting on at least getting beside the Prince to be in the flank arc for no charge. That seems like it's going to be difficult to pull off without slamming into him with another unit first--or more likely, trying to trick the Prince into charging into something first. But what's a juicier target for the Prince than the Tbat? Pretty much only a Vampire Lord, and that seems like a scary gambit.
